namespace KlimychevaKR2Var { internal class Program { static void Main(string[] args) { Console.WriteLine("Список заданий."); Console.WriteLine("1"); Console.WriteLine("2"); Console.WriteLine("3"); Console.WriteLine("4"); Console.WriteLine("5"); Console.Write("Введите номер задания: "); int n = Convert.ToInt32(Console.ReadLine()); switch (n) { case 1: z1(); break; case 2: z2(); break; case 3: z3(); break; case 4: z4(); break; case 5: z5(); break; } } static void z1() { Console.WriteLine("1 объект."); ArrayNumbers obg1 = new ArrayNumbers(4); obg1.InitArray(); obg1.ShowMaxValue(); Console.WriteLine("2 объект."); ArrayNumbers obg2 = new ArrayNumbers(); obg2.InitArray(); obg2.ShowMaxValue(); } static void z2() { try { //Strings.text = "Привет, мой дорогой учитель!"; Console.Write("Введите строку: "); Strings.text = Console.ReadLine(); //для ввода своей строки Console.Write("Введите символ: "); char c = Convert.ToChar(Console.ReadLine()); Console.Write("Введите длину: "); int n = Convert.ToInt32(Console.ReadLine()); Console.WriteLine("Полученная подстрока: " + Strings.GetSubstring(c, n)); } catch (Exception e) { Console.WriteLine("Произошла ошибка"); Console.WriteLine("Тип ошибки: " + e.GetType().Name); Console.WriteLine("Описание ошибки: " + e.Message); Console.WriteLine("Описание ошибки: " + e.StackTrace); } } static void z3() { Times obj = new Times(); obj.ShowHoursAndMinytes(); } static void z4() { Clock obj = new Clock(); obj.setMin = 70; obj.setMin = 40; obj.setHour = 4; Console.WriteLine(obj.getTime); } static void z5() { Console.WriteLine("1 объект."); ArrayRandom obj = new ArrayRandom(10); obj.RevertNumbers(); } } }